Kim Swift, famed for her role in creating the widely acclaimed title Portal, has left the Half-Life studio to join Dark Void developer Airtight Games as a project leader.
According to Airtight, Swift will build and lead a team that will focus on the development of games aimed at a more diverse audience. “We are thrilled to work with Kim,” said Jim Deal, president at Airtight Games. “Her addition to the team represents a strategic move by Airtight Games into new and broader gaming markets.”
Swift has several years of game design under her belt already, having been hired by Valve straight out of college along with her project team to create Portal. Swift also worked on Left 4 Dead and its recent sequel.
"I've learned so much and had some amazing experiences at Valve," Swift said. "But when I heard I had the opportunity to work on innovative titles with my friends over at Airtight, I couldn't pass it up."
